Output 121caa6c20dda6b2d3b297eecd12d1e58941f764e90c9fd6f983d1d07de84d25:26

value
867675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d962279ce1a87ab701f440b1632c062841015a6 OP_EQUAL
address
3BgTRzZ2LWk93JBpjQj1bgsVszpHzfvwLy
transaction
121caa6c20dda6b2d3b297eecd12d1e58941f764e90c9fd6f983d1d07de84d25
spent
true